Conference Session Tracks

UN SDG Wheel

Aligned with UN Sustainable Development Goals

The conference's session tracks effectively support the following SDGs.

SDG 8 SDG 16
01 Evolving Legal Frameworks in Securities Regulation +

This track will explore the dynamic nature of legal frameworks governing mutual and hedge funds. It will examine recent legislative changes and their implications for compliance and investor protection.

02 Risk Management Strategies in Fund Management +

This session will focus on the integration of risk management practices within mutual and hedge fund operations. Discussions will include regulatory expectations and best practices for mitigating legal and financial risks.

03 Investor Protection Mechanisms in Capital Markets +

This track will analyze the legal instruments and policies designed to safeguard investors in mutual and hedge funds. It will highlight the role of regulatory oversight in enhancing investor confidence.

04 Corporate Governance in Investment Funds +

This session will delve into the principles of corporate governance as they apply to mutual and hedge funds. Topics will include board structures, accountability, and the impact of governance on fund performance.

05 Legal Compliance in Fund Operations +

This track will address the critical aspects of legal compliance for mutual and hedge funds. It will cover regulatory requirements, compliance frameworks, and the challenges faced by fund managers.

06 Market Practices and Trading Regulations +

This session will examine the intersection of market practices and trading regulations affecting mutual and hedge funds. Discussions will focus on the implications of regulatory changes on trading strategies and market behavior.

07 Legal Enforcement and Accountability in Financial Regulation +

This track will explore the mechanisms of legal enforcement in the realm of financial regulation. It will highlight case studies of enforcement actions and their impact on fund management practices.

08 Portfolio Compliance and Risk Assessment +

This session will focus on the methodologies for ensuring portfolio compliance within mutual and hedge funds. It will discuss the role of risk assessment in maintaining regulatory standards and investor trust.

09 The Role of Regulatory Oversight in Fund Management +

This track will analyze the impact of regulatory oversight on the management of mutual and hedge funds. It will assess how regulatory bodies shape fund strategies and operational practices.

10 Legal Policy Developments in Securities Law +

This session will provide insights into recent legal policy developments affecting securities law. It will examine how these changes influence mutual and hedge fund operations and compliance.

11 Challenges in Legal Risk Management for Investment Funds +

This track will address the challenges faced by mutual and hedge funds in managing legal risks. It will explore strategies for identifying, assessing, and mitigating legal risks in a complex regulatory environment.
